Abstract
Objectives: Seated balance (SB) is substantially compromised and greatly impacts the function of individuals living with a spinal cord injury (SCI). A clinically applicable criterion standard measure for SB does not exist for this population. Initial validation and reliability analysis of the Function in Sitting Test (FIST) in SCI has been published, but the authors of this study report that modifications to the tool may be necessary. This study aimed to explore the psychometrics and clinical utility of a modified version of the FIST to better measure SCI-specific functional tasks in sitting. Design: The FIST was modified (FIST-SCI) by an expert panel and used by 2 graders to evaluate the SB of individuals with chronic SCI (cSCI) on 2 separate days. The Motor Assessment Scale item 3 (MAS-SCI) was included as a comparison measure. Setting: Research facility. Participants: Individuals with cSCI longer than 1 year (N=38) participated in the study. Injury levels of individuals participating in this study spanned C1 to T10 (American Spinal Injury Association Impairment Scale A, 17 subjects; B, 12 subjects; and C, 9 subjects). Thirteen individuals required assistance to transfer. Interventions: Not applicable. Main Outcome Measures: Validity, reliability, internal consistency, sensitivity, specificity, and responsiveness.
